什么是区块链BaaS服务?
区块链BaaS(Blockchain as a Service)服务是一种云计算服务,允许用户通过云平台构建、管理和使用区块链应用程序。与传统的区块链技术相比,BaaS服务提供了一种更为灵活和经济的方式,使企业能够在不需要复杂的IT基础设施投入的情况下,快速部署区块链解决方案。云服务提供商负责区块链基础架构的管理,用户可以专注于应用的开发和业务逻辑的实现。
BaaS的出现根源于区块链技术的发展,其核心是去中心化的分布式账本系统。通过BaaS,用户无需了解区块链的底层技术细节,只需要使用提供商提供的API和工具,便能够快速构建和应用区块链技术。这一切使得各种行业,包括金融、物流、供应链等,都能够利用区块链的优势,如增强透明度、提高安全性和提升效率。
区块链BaaS的工作原理
区块链BaaS的工作原理可以通过以下几个基本步骤来理解:
- 基础设施搭建:云服务提供商搭建和维护区块链网络的基础设施,包括服务器、存储、安全措施等。用户无需投资硬件设施,只需通过API访问服务。
- 开发工具和SDK:提供适用于各类开发者的工具包和软件开发工具(SDK),以帮助他们构建和部署区块链应用。
- 智能合约和DApp:用户可以创建智能合约和去中心化应用(DApp),这些应用可以在区块链网络上执行,并受分布式账本的保护。
- 监控和管理:用户能够通过云平台监控区块链网络的状态、性能和安全性,以便随时进行调整和。
区块链BaaS的优势
区块链BaaS服务拥有许多显著的优势:
- 降低成本:由于BaaS是按需付费的云服务,企业不需要在基础设施上投入巨额资金,这样可以有效降低运营成本。
- 快速部署:企业可以在几分钟内创建和部署区块链应用,而不需要漫长的开发周期。
- 维护简便:云服务提供商负责所有的维护和管理工作,企业可以将重心放在核心业务上,而不必担心区块链基础设施的安全和维护问题。
- 灵活性和可扩展性:企业可以根据实际需求自由调整资源,随着业务的发展,BaaS能够轻松扩展。
- 安全性:许多BaaS提供商采用先进的加密和防护措施,确保区块链网络及其数据的安全性。
区块链BaaS的应用场景
区块链BaaS服务可以应用于多个领域,包括但不限于以下几个方面:
- 金融服务:区块链BaaS可用于构建快速、安全的支付解决方案,支持跨国支付和结算。
- 供应链管理:通过区块链技术,企业可以实时追踪和管理供应链中的每一个环节,提高透明度和效率。
- 数字身份管理:BaaS能够有效保护用户的身份信息,并通过区块链提供可验证的身份认证服务。
- 医疗健康:在医疗行业,区块链BaaS可以用于患者数据的安全存储和共享,提高医疗服务的质量和效率。
- 政府事务:政府可以利用BaaS提供的透明性和可追溯性来提高公共服务的效率和透明度。
与区块链BaaS相关的问题
在了解区块链BaaS服务的过程中,以下是五个相关的问题,并逐个进行详细介绍:
1. 区块链BaaS适合什么样的企业?
区块链BaaS服务适合多种类型的企业,尤其是中小企业和大型企业。对于中小企业来说,BaaS提供了一种低成本、高效率的区块链解决方案,能够快速上线而不需要投入大量资金和人力,帮助它们在竞争激烈的市场中脱颖而出。
对于大型企业,虽然它们可能拥有较强的技术能力和资金,但BaaS服务的灵活性和可扩展性使得企业能够在全球范围内迅速部署新的区块链项目,而不必担心基础设施的建设。这对于大型企业在不同国家和地区的运营尤其重要。
此外,任何希望利用区块链技术提升业务效率、增强透明度或确保数据安全的企业都是BaaS的潜在用户。尤其是在金融、医疗、物流等对数据安全和实时响应要求极高的行业,BaaS服务能迅速满足这些企业的需求。
2. 区块链BaaS有哪些主要提供商?
市场上有多家知名的区块链BaaS提供商,其中一些包括:
- Microsoft Azure:Azure提供了区块链工作区,可以轻松搭建区块链解决方案,并与其他Microsoft服务无缝集成。
- AWS(Amazon Web Services):AWS提供多种区块链模板和工具,开发者可以利用其基础设施和资源构建区块链应用。
- IBM Blockchain:IBM的区块链平台以其强大的企业应用而闻名,尤其是在金融服务和供应链管理方面。
- Oracle Blockchain:Oracle提供了集成的区块链服务,专为企业级应用而设,便于安全和合规的应用开发。
- Hyperledger Fabric:作为一个开源项目,Hyperledger Fabric为开发者提供了极大的灵活性,适用于多种业务场景。
选择合适的BaaS提供商时,企业应该考虑自身需求、预算以及技术支持的可用性。同时,了解各个提供商的优势和劣势也能帮助企业找到最合适的解决方案。
3. BaaS与传统区块链开发的区别是什么?
BaaS和传统区块链开发之间的核心区别在于技术的复杂性和管理需求。
传统的区块链开发通常需要企业投入大量的人力、物力和财力来搭建完整的区块链网络。这包括基础设施的搭建、网络节点的配置、安全机制的设计等。同时,企业还需要组建专业团队来维护和更新整体系统。这样的开发方式适合有强大技术能力和资源的公司,但对大多数中小企业来说,门槛较高。
而BaaS服务则简化了这个过程,企业可以直接通过云服务提供商提供的工具和平台创建和管理区块链应用,极大地降低了技术门槛。同时,BaaS提供商负责维护网络的稳定性、安全性以及高可用性,使得企业能够专注于应用本身而非基础架构。
此外,BaaS服务采用按需付费的策略,企业可以根据实际使用情况支付费用,避免了传统开发过程中的高成本投入。这样一来,更多创新项目和应用有可能在区块链生态中生成,从而推动了整个平台的发展。
4. 使用BaaS服务的安全隐患有哪些?
尽管BaaS服务具有许多优势,但在安全性方面依然有一些隐患需要引起重视:
- 数据隐私:BaaS服务涉及敏感数据的存储和传输,企业需要对数据隐私进行严格保护,确保只有授权人员能够访问这些数据。
- 供应商依赖:使用BaaS时,企业的安全性会受限于服务提供商的安全措施和技术能力。如果提供商出现安全漏洞或服务中断,企业的业务将受到影响。
- 合规性:不同地区对数据保护有不同法规。企业在使用BaaS服务时需要确保遵循相关法规,否则可能面临法律风险。
- 网络攻击:BaaS服务同样面临黑客攻击和网络安全威胁,企业需选择那些具有强大安全防护能力的提供商,以减少受到攻击的可能性。
为了防止安全隐患,企业应进行充分的风险评估,选择能够提供强大安全保障的BaaS服务提供商,并且建立内部控制机制,对敏感数据进行加密处理,确保其安全性。
5. BaaS的未来发展趋势如何?
随着区块链技术的不断发展与成熟,BaaS服务也将呈现出以下几个发展趋势:
- 多链集成:未来的BaaS平台可能会支持多种区块链技术的集成,使得企业能够在一个平台上管理不同类型的区块链应用,增加灵活性。
- 智能合约的普及:智能合约将成为越来越多区块链应用的重要组成部分,BaaS服务将提供更为强大的智能合约工具,以便让开发者能够更便捷地创建和管理合约。
- 与AI和IoT结合:随着人工智能(AI)和物联网(IoT)技术的发展,BaaS将与这些新兴技术深度融合,产生新的业务应用场景。
- 去中心化金融(DeFi)应用:DeFi是区块链发展的关键趋势之一,预计BaaS将会提供更多的工具和接口来支持去中心化金融应用的开发。
- 跨境应用场景:区块链本身的去中心化属性,使得BaaS在国际贸易、跨境支付中具备非常大的应用潜力,未来可能会看到更多国际化的BaaS解决方案。
总的来说,区块链BaaS服务正处于快速发展阶段,越来越多的企业开始意识到其带来的创新和竞争优势。未来,随着技术的成熟和应用场景的扩展,区块链BaaS服务将迎来新的机遇,同时也将面临新的挑战。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。